Cinnamon Baked Oatmeal Recipe
Introduction
Cinnamon Baked Oatmeal is a warm, comforting breakfast that blends hearty oats with fragrant spices and sweet apples. It’s easy to prepare and perfect for busy mornings or weekend brunches. This dish bakes into a golden, satisfying meal that the whole family will enjoy.

Ingredients
- 3 cups old-fashioned rolled oats
- 1½ tsp baking powder
- 2 tsp ground cinnamon
- ¼ tsp ground nutmeg
- ¾ tsp salt
- ½ cup lightly packed brown sugar
- 2½ cups mil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 4 tbsp melted butter or coconut oil
- 2-3 large apples (Honeycrisp or Gala), peeled and diced
Instructions
- Step 1: Grease a 9×13-inch baking dish and preheat the oven to 325°F (165°C).
- Step 2: In a large bowl, whisk together the oats,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, salt, and brown sugar until well combined.
- Step 3: In a separate bowl, whisk the milk, eggs, and vanilla extract until smooth.
- Step 4: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ir in the melted butter or coconut oil until evenly mixed.
- Step 5: Scatter the diced apples evenly in the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
- Step 6: Pour the oatmeal mixture over the apples, spreading it out evenly.
- Step 7: Bake for 35 to 45 minutes, or until the top is golden and the oatmeal is set in the center.
- Step 8: Allow to cool slightly before serving. Enjoy warm.
Tips & Variations
- For extra texture, add chopped nuts such as walnuts or pecans to the oat mixture before baking.
- You can swap apples for pears or add dried fruits like raisins or cranberries for different flavors.
- Use almond or oat milk instead of dairy milk to make the recipe dairy-free.
- If you prefer a sweeter oatmeal, drizzle maple syrup or honey on top before serving.
Storage
Store any leftover baked oatmeal in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at individual portions in the microwave for about 1 minute or until warmed through. You can also freeze portions for up to 2 months and th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

FAQs
Can I use quick oats instead of rolled oats?
Quick oats have a finer texture and will result in a softer, less structured bake. For best results, stick with old-fashioned rolled oats to retain some chewiness and shape.
How do I make this recipe vegan?
Replace the eggs with flax eggs (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 3 tablespoons water per egg) and use a plant-based milk and coconut oil instead of butter to keep it vegan-friendly.
